The sun’s out and the tennis season is well and truly upon us!

For the avid tennis-players among us, it’s the ideal time of year – until the tennis elbow kicks in that is. Luckily, there’s a solution, and we spoke to David Hastie, Managing Director of ionocore, to find out what it is.

Tell us about what ionocore does!

We make compression supports for people with injuries and active lifestyles. Whether a sore knee from too much running; tennis elbow from sport or sitting at a keyboard for too long; or an ankle injury from a labour-intensive job, all ionocore products are durable, comfortable and slim enough to wear under normal clothing.

What we sell is the peace of mind, be it as a preventative measure or for pain-relief and recovery.

Many of our products also contain copper ions in the material to potentially aid circulation, healing and recovery whilst being naturally anti-bacterial and temperature regulating.

Why did you decide to start the business?

ionocore was born through a combination of severe tennis elbow pain and frustration with existing joint support products which were (supposedly) designed to help.

Suffering from tennis elbow back in 2016 and with physio and massage failing to help, my doctor suggested a compression elbow brace. However, as a keen tennis player, existing products were either too bulky, restricting my movement on court, or simply ineffective in providing the support and compression I needed.

I’d heard fellow players talking of compression copper sleeves whilst others discussed injections but that was most definitely a last resort! I tried various products but either the quality or the fit just wasn’t there for me. So I decided to make my own.

Can you tell us a bit more about copper compression wear – how can it help in pain relief and support?

Compression wear has been proven to increase blood and lymphatic flow to the specified area and therefore improve performance and shorten recovery time in both athletes and workout warriors when used post-exercise. So, it’s no surprise that these attributes also have huge benefits for people suffering from injuries, repetitive strain, labour-intensive jobs and following surgery.

All ionocore products are slim line and anti-slip too meaning they can be worn discretely below normal clothing whilst also giving great support.

So why did we enhance our sleeves with copper?
Copper is an essential mineral necessary for survival and although we gain the majority of it through our diet, we can also absorb small amounts through the skin. Most of the copper in our bodies is found in the liver, brain, heart, kidneys and skeletal muscle.

It also helps with the formation of collagen, increases the absorption of iron and plays a role in energy production. Many now believe that copper worn on the outside of the body can have beneficial effects too, as many of our customers tell us on a weekly basis.

“In one study of 240 people with rheumatoid arthritis, those wearing copper bracelets had a statistically significant improvement compared with those wearing a placebo.”

Although the mechanism is not yet fully understood, more and more people are reporting positive health benefits of wearing copper. All ionocore sleeves contain 88% copper nylon material. With around 43% of people in the UK experiencing chronic pain (lasting 3 months or more) in a 2016 study involving almost 140,000 UK adults, and over 18% of adults in England affected by osteoarthritis in their knees alone, the need for pain management around the joints has never been higher. With active lifestyles, labour-intensive jobs and sporting injuries on the rise, we all want peace of mind that sore joints won’t impact our quality of life.
